58. Building State Model
The Building State Model provides the authoritative representation of the building’s current verified condition.
The building shall not be represented by a single undifferentiated state. Its condition shall be described through a coordinated state vector containing, at minimum:
lifecycle state;
configuration state;
BIOS integrity state;
operational state;
safety state;
security state;
resource state;
communication state;
maintenance state;
emergency state.
Each state value shall include:
subject identity;
state category;
current value;
source;
timestamp;
verification level;
confidence where applicable;
effective configuration version;
active restrictions;
related events.
Building-wide state shall be derived from component, Interface, Cartridge, zone, service, and dependency states through explicit aggregation rules.
The BIOS shall distinguish among:
Declared State: reported by the entity or manufacturer;
Commanded State: state requested by a controller or user;
Observed State: condition detected through communication, sensing, or inspection;
Verified State: condition confirmed by an approved method;
Inferred State: condition calculated or estimated from indirect information;
- Desired State: state requested by an approved operating policy.
- These states shall not be silently treated as equivalent.
Building state examples include:
unconfigured;
under construction;
commissioning;
operational;
partially operational;
degraded;
maintenance;
isolated;
emergency;
recovery;
decommissioned.
A building may be Operational while one independent noncritical zone is Degraded. Aggregate-state rules shall therefore preserve zone and system detail rather than reducing the entire building to the worst isolated condition without justification.
